Why don’t we begin with something quite simple, changing the actual light bulbs. This will certainly go further than the kitchen, nevertheless that is okay. The typical light bulbs are the incandescent style, which really should be replaced with compact fluorescent lightbulbs, which save energy. They cost a small amount more at first, but they last ten times longer, and use less electricity. One of the extras is that for every one of these lightbulbs used, it means that approximately ten normal lightbulbs less will certainly end up at a landfill site. You also have to acquire the practice of turning off the lights when there is nobody in a place. The family spends a lot of time in the cooking area, and how often does the kitchen light go on in the morning and is left on all day long. Certainly this also happens in some other rooms, not simply the kitchen. Make a habit of having the lights on only when they are needed, and you’ll be amazed at the amount of electricity you save.

The ingredients needed to make Vegan Pressure Cooker Beans & Rice:
  1. You need 1 large onion chopped
  2. Take 2 cups dry brown rice
  3. Prepare 1 (15 oz) can black beans drained
  4. You need 2 cups vegetable broth or water
  5. Prepare 1 (12 oz) bag frozen corn
  6. You need 1 pepper chopped
  7. Get 1 1/2 tbsp cumin
  8. Take 1 1/2 tbsp garlic powder
  9. Prepare 2 tsp chili powder
  10. Take 1 1/4 tsp salt
  11. Use 28 oz can diced tomatoes not drained
  12. Prepare 8 oz salsa
Steps to make Vegan Pressure Cooker Beans & Rice:
  1. Add all ingredients in the same order of ingredient list starting with onions. I used a Bella 8 quart pressure cooker. If you like a little wetter rice mixture, add more water (1/4 cup at least) and will turn out great.
  2. Seal pressure cooker and cook for 26 minutes on rice setting or a High setting.
  3. When done, release pressure and stir mixture.
  4. Non Vegan option: add 2 chicken breasts to very top and once done cooking, remove chicken to large bowl and shred chicken. Place chicken back to mixture and mix.
  5. Option 2: can substitute out the salsa with 1/4 cup water.
